How Do You Choose the Right Size for 55 Meter Hurdle Spikes?

Choosing the right size for 55 meter hurdle spikes involves considering several key factors that can impact performance and comfort.

  • Foot Measurement: Start by measuring your foot size accurately, preferably at the end of the day when your feet are slightly swollen. This will help ensure that the spikes fit snugly without being too tight, which can cause discomfort during races.
  • Spike Length: The length of the spikes is crucial for grip and stability. For indoor tracks, shorter spikes (around 1/4 inch) are generally recommended to prevent damage to the surface, while longer spikes can be used outdoors for better traction, especially on softer ground.
  • Brand Sizing Variations: Different brands of hurdle spikes may have slight variations in sizing. It’s essential to consult each brand’s sizing chart and, if possible, try on different models to find the best fit for your specific foot shape and width.
  • Personal Comfort: Your level of comfort in the spikes should be prioritized. Ensure there is enough room in the toe box, and consider trying them on with the type of socks you will wear during races to accurately gauge fit and comfort.
  • Hurdle Technique: The way you approach and jump over hurdles can also influence the size you choose. If you have a more aggressive technique, you might prefer a tighter fit for better control, while a more relaxed approach may benefit from a slightly looser fit for comfort.

How Can You Maintain and Care for Your Hurdle Spikes for Longevity?

To ensure the longevity of your hurdle spikes, proper maintenance and care are essential.

  • Regular Cleaning: Keeping your spikes clean will help prevent dirt and debris buildup that can affect performance.
  • Proper Storage: Storing your spikes correctly protects them from damage and extends their lifespan.
  • Check for Damage: Regularly inspecting your spikes for any signs of wear can help you address issues before they worsen.
  • Replacement of Spikes: Changing out worn spikes is crucial for maintaining grip and performance on the track.
  • Use of Protective Gear: Using shoe bags or covers can prevent scuffs and scratches when transporting your spikes.

Regular Cleaning: After each use, especially in wet or muddy conditions, wipe your spikes down with a damp cloth to remove any dirt or debris. Avoid using harsh chemicals, as they can damage the materials of the shoe, and consider using a soft brush for stubborn grime.

Proper Storage: Store your hurdle spikes in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ight to prevent degradation of materials. Keeping them in a dedicated shoe bag can also help protect against dust and impact when not in use.

Check for Damage: Regularly inspect the upper material, soles, and spikes themselves for any signs of cracking, peeling, or other damages. Addressing these issues early by repairing or replacing parts can save you from needing to buy a new pair prematurely.

Replacement of Spikes: Pay attention to the condition of the metal spikes or studs; they can become dull or bent over time. Having a set of replacement spikes on hand allows you to change them out when necessary, ensuring optimal traction and performance during races.

Use of Protective Gear: When transporting your spikes, consider using a dedicated shoe bag or cover to shield them from other items that could cause scratches or damage. This small investment can significantly prolong their life and maintain their appearance.
